I posted this on another forum but here's my thoughts on Elite Bootcamp. To sum it up - I love the bands but don't like the workouts except the Lower Body one. I love the first Bootcamp series especially Ultimate BC and also love the Cardio Bootcamp (the 45 min one not the 30 min one)

I have been doing Bootcamp Elite Maximum Power Mission 2 (Mission 1 is WAYYY too easy) and I think it is easier than the original ones - even easier than the basic bootcamp. It is just different really. There isn't any cardio, or pushups or ab work - no squats either. I do love the bands tho - way more intense than the original ones. I am a intermediate to Adv exerciser and can do Ultimate BC 3x per week - I wont say with ease but I won't say it is too hard either. I prefer the orginal Bootcamp series to the Elite series except I like the Elite bands better. I will give my opinion on all of them.
Mission 1 (Basic one) - It is very easy - he goes very slow and uses the bands very little. Early beginners MIGHT benefit from this DVD - it reminds me of his Instructional workouts. It is nowhere near the intensity of the Basic Bootcamp workout. 30 mins
Mission 2 Maximum Power- I have seen results from this but I think it is because of the new bands. The reason I say this is because last week I did the Ultimate Bootcamp again after not doing it for a couple of months and it was MUCH harder than it used to be and I was very sore afterwards. I never got sore off that workout even after the first time I did it with the older bands.
Anyway, I have been doing Mission 2 in place of my Ultimate BC for the past 2 months. I have seen some improvement in my arms and I like the leg section where he doubles the bands on each leg. My legs are much more toned. Like I said I am not sure if it is the bands. I do not like Mission 2 as much as Ultimate BC so I am going back to Ultimate BC. I miss the ab work, floorwork and pushups from that. Plus it is kind of short in my opinion- I like to workout for 1 hour at least. 40 mins.
Rock hard Abs - I did this one once. It is half standing and the second half is floor. I kept having to pause it to figure out how to put my bands. And I had bruises on my arms the next day from the bands. I didn't think it gave too great of a workout. I do my ab work on my stability ball after my workouts now and am really happy with doing it that way. 30 mins.
Upper Body Workout- I did this once and he uses hand weights. I liked this so - so. I used 3 lbs weights on it but I could have gone up to 5-8lbs. I probably wont do this one again - no point since I do the workouts that use the bands. 30 mins.
Lower Body workout - I am doing this as my Saturday workout. I REALLY felt this one every time I did it for at least 2 days afterwards! He does standing work for half and floor work for the other half (I think). He does lunges, squats, cross lunges, one move that is really hard but I can't explain it here, some cardio and the floorwork. He does not use the bands. I really like this one. 30 mins.
Fat Blasting Cardio Elite- I did this once and I prefer either Turbo Jam Cardio Party 2 or Taebo Get Ripped Advanced above this. It does not use the bands and does not make me sweat as much as I like doing cardio. 45 mins (I think)
